Magic of the Ordinary
Recovering the Shamanic in Judaism
- First published:
- 21st century
- Language: English
The notion of Jewish shamanism may seem like an oxymoron to a lot of people, but it happens to be an integral part of the Jewish tradition that has been suppressed for centuries.
